The Ministry of Patriots and Veterans Affairs Recognizes Three Soldiers Who Lost Their Lives in the K9 Thunder Self-propelled Ho...

Corporal Jeong Su-yeon, Sergeant Wi Dong-min, and Master Sergeant Lee Tae-gyun, who died last August as the result of the explosion of a K9 Thunder self-propelled howitzer at a shooting range in Cheorwon, Gangwon Province, have been recognized as persons of national merit. In addition, there is an ongoing application for the registration of a person of national merit for the discharged sergeant Lee Chan-ho who was wounded at the incident.

The Ministry of Patriots and Veterans Affairs (MPVA) announced on June 6th that, “To help the bereaved families of the soldiers who lost their lives in the K9 Thunder self-propelled howitzer incident in their grief, the three victims have been recognized as soldiers who died on duty." The MPVA explained, “To help the bereaved families in their grief, we ensured that the recognition was completed in two weeks after the application was made on May 23rd.”

Under the lifecycle-oriented comprehensive and multilateral policies for veterans affairs to be offered by the MPVA, the bereaved families of the soldiers who died on duty will receive wage and supports related to employment, education, medical care, housing, and welfare. In particular, Master Sergeant Lee's wife will be able to find a proper job based on the special employment policy for patriots and veterans, and earn a monthly wage. Even her children will receive not only educational support but also employment support. In addition, various policies for patriots and veterans, such as special provision of apartment, emergency loan, and medical care, have made it possible for her to plan for her life.

Sergeant Lee applied for registration as a person of national merit on May 28th. The MPVA plans to judge as quickly as it can and to give him the best support so that he can plan the next phase of his life based on stable medical treatment and various policies for veterans affairs.
